nice times!! rcomps would get you into the 40's for sure.

53 for a clean run in the GP? no cones? I'd have thought Marina would be faster with her GP and driving school experience. This was my second auto-x ever and I ran the same time on brand new all-seasons. My front O2 is bad so the ECU was pulling timing and I never adjusted air pressure and left the shocks full soft The front end was pushing in many spots and the front tires rolled over too much and the back not enough. I think I could pick up a full second on suspension/tire adjustments alone, given how much time I wasted correcting the line from the understeer.
